Transaction d965a0623bc221f4d403ad10052dd9817c5782100f98d1e4b485c55572b7fbd9
1 Input
1 Output
-
d965a0623bc221f4d403ad10052dd9817c5782100f98d1e4b485c55572b7fbd9:0
- value
- 315421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db8a3fa79433d191633e36cf3627eb584ee174e7 OP_EQUAL
- address
- 3MhqXEqAZgZgz4FM5ffDcFdrozLhUMHdS8